Secret Network cites AI exploit risks in proposed Arbitrum move
Secret Network has raised concerns about potential AI exploit risks associated with its proposed move to Arbitrum, emphasizing the importance of security in blockchain upgrades.

Secret Network has expressed serious concerns regarding the security implications of migrating to Arbitrum, a popular layer 2 scaling solution for Ethereum. The team highlighted that old code and the potential for AI-based exploits pose significant risks. These vulnerabilities could potentially be exploited by malicious actors, compromising the security of the network.
The team’s warning underscores the ongoing challenges in blockchain development, especially when integrating new technologies or scaling solutions. Ensuring the security of smart contracts and network infrastructure remains a top priority for projects like Secret Network.
This cautionary stance aims to alert developers and users about the importance of thorough security audits and risk assessments before implementing major protocol upgrades. It also reflects broader concerns within the crypto community about AI's role in security vulnerabilities.
The impact of this warning might influence how other projects approach their own upgrades and security protocols, emphasizing caution and rigorous testing. However, the specific effect on Secret Network’s token or ecosystem will depend on how the project addresses these concerns moving forward.
